About VA Connecticut Healthcare System – West Haven
Located in West Haven, Connecticut, is the VA Connecticut Healthcare System. This medical system operates the West Haven VA Medical Center, which provides supportive treatment to veterans who are struggling with their mental health, have a substance use struggle or need generalized medical care. They accept VA benefits and policies from most major insurance providers.
As a VA hospital, they offer a clinical setting where you’ll work with a multiple-disciplinary team of professionals. The facility itself is rather modern, offering comfortable inpatient rooms, bright and open spaces, and a professional staff who will help support you as you move through your individualized treatment program.
If you’re in the early stages of addiction recovery, their inpatient treatment provides a safe place to navigate withdrawal symptoms. You’ll also have access to medication assisted treatment. Their addiction recovery program is robust and will provide the care you need so that you can start on a path toward a sober future.
One of the benefits of this medical facility is that you’ll find a range of specialized services. For example, there is women’s specific care, helping women navigate the unique struggles they face while in recovery. There are also support services for LGBTQ individuals and services for those experiencing homelessness. They provide trauma informed, culturally competent care that can help you navigate recovery in a setting that’s judgment free and truly supportive.
